September 2008 Announcement of a new FPGA based micro controller development system
Gleichmann Research, in cooperation with ARM Cambridge, are proud to announce the development of a new FPGA based micro controller development platform. The Microcontroller Prototyping Board is based on the Gleichmann Hpe®_midiv2 platform, an expandable base board with a range of different interfaces. It has a 2- FPGA module for CPU and custom logic implementations and provides peripheral interfaces in a durable enclosure – ideal for software developers. For system prototyping and hardware developers the enclosure can be easily opened to allow rapid access to the expansion ports.

01|08|05 - GE-Research introduce FPGA Code Protection System
Gleichmann Electronics Research develops in cooperation with the University of Applied Science in Hagenberg/Austria an
FPGA Code Protection (FCP) system. This system protects RAM- based FPGA's against copying. In the fourth quarter GE-Research
will be offering a test board,
which can be connected via 3 ports with the FPGA you wish to protect More ...

1|1|05 - Cooperation Gaisler Research & Gleichmann
Gaisler Research and Gleichmann Electronics added the CAN2.0b macro from Open Cores into the GR Lib. The macro is also
supported through the CAN4Linux driver in the new Snapgear version. Now released for general use.
